The Eaton Moeller series NZM is an advanced moulded case circuit breaker designed to ensure safe and reliable operation in a wide range of applications. With its robust construction and electronic release system, this circuit breaker delivers superior performance and protection, making it an ideal choice for industrial environments. The device accommodates high amperage ratings and is designed for seamless integration into unearthed supply systems. Perfectly suited for demanding installations, it combines durability with precise functionality, ensuring that your electrical systems remain safeguarded against overloads and short circuits. The NZM series reflects Eaton's commitment to innovation and quality, providing peace of mind in every operation.
